House raising services involve elevating a property to protect it from flood damage, rising water levels, or other environmental concerns. The process typically includes lifting the entire structure off its foundation, often using specialized equipment, and then placing it on a new, higher foundation or piers. This method allows homeowners to maintain the existing structure while improving its resilience against water-related issues, especially in flood-prone areas. The goal is to provide a safer, more secure living environment without the need for complete reconstruction.

This service addresses common problems such as flood risk, water intrusion, and property damage caused by rising water levels. By raising a house, homeowners can prevent ongoing damage to the foundation, walls, and interior spaces. It also helps to meet local floodplain management requirements and insurance regulations, which may mandate elevation for properties in designated flood zones. Additionally, house raising can be a practical solution for properties that have experienced previous flooding or are located in areas where flood risks are expected to increase over time.

Typically, properties that utilize house raising services include older homes in flood-prone regions, especially those situated near bodies of water or low-lying areas. Residential structures, including single-family homes, are common candidates. Commercial buildings, such as small offices or retail spaces, may also be elevated if they are located in flood zones or areas with high water level risks. The process is often chosen when homeowners want to preserve the existing structure while ensuring long-term protection against flood damage.

Average Cost Range - House raising services typically cost between $20,000 and $100,000, depending on the size and complexity of the project. For example, raising a small single-family home may be closer to $20,000, while larger or more complex structures can exceed $80,000.

Factors Affecting Price - Costs vary based on foundation type, home size, and the extent of structural modifications needed. Additional expenses may include permits, temporary supports, and utility disconnects, which can add several thousand dollars to the total.

Regional Variations - Prices for house raising services can differ by location, with areas like West Roxbury, MA, often seeing costs in the mid to high range. Local contractors' rates, labor costs, and material prices influence the final cost estimates.

Typical Service Inclusions - The cost generally covers lifting the home, foundation repairs or replacements, and lowering the house onto new supports. Extra services such as excavation or landscaping are usually billed separately and can impact overall exp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.
